通过与 Jira 对比,让您更全面了解 PingCode

  • 首页
  • 需求与产品管理
  • 项目管理
  • 测试与缺陷管理
  • 知识管理
  • 效能度量
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案

25人以下免费

目录

python如何安装openpyxl

python如何安装openpyxl

开头段落:
要在Python中安装openpyxl,可以使用Python自带的包管理工具pip。使用pip安装openpyxl、确保Python和pip已正确安装、在命令行中运行安装命令。首先,确保你已经安装了Python和pip,这是使用Python库的前提条件。接下来,只需打开命令行工具(如命令提示符或终端)并输入pip install openpyxl,这将自动下载并安装openpyxl库。安装完成后,你可以在Python脚本中通过import openpyxl来使用它。下面将详细介绍这些步骤及相关注意事项。

一、确保Python和pip已正确安装

在安装openpyxl之前,首先需要确保你的系统上已经安装了Python和pip。Python是一个流行的编程语言,而pip是Python的包管理工具,用于安装和管理Python库。

  1. 检查Python安装:打开命令行或终端,输入python --versionpython3 --version,查看是否输出Python版本号。如果没有安装Python,可以从Python官方网站下载并安装。

  2. 检查pip安装:同样在命令行中输入pip --versionpip3 --version,查看是否输出pip版本信息。pip通常会随Python自动安装,但如果没有,可以手动安装。

二、使用pip安装openpyxl

确认Python和pip已经正确安装后,可以通过pip来安装openpyxl。这个过程非常简单,只需一行命令。

  1. 打开命令行或终端:根据你的操作系统(Windows、macOS或Linux),打开命令提示符、终端或PowerShell。

  2. 输入安装命令:在命令行中输入pip install openpyxl,然后按下回车键。pip将自动从Python的官方包库PyPI中下载并安装openpyxl。

  3. 验证安装:安装完成后,可以在Python交互式解释器中输入import openpyxl,如果没有错误提示,则表明安装成功。

三、解决安装中的常见问题

在安装openpyxl的过程中,可能会遇到一些问题,下面是几个常见问题及其解决方法。

  1. 权限问题:如果在安装时遇到权限错误,可以尝试在命令前加上sudo(macOS/Linux)或以管理员身份运行命令提示符(Windows)。

  2. 网络问题:如果下载速度慢或失败,可以检查网络连接,或者使用国内的PyPI镜像源。

  3. 多个Python版本问题:如果系统中安装了多个Python版本,确保使用正确的pip版本(可能是pip3),以对应你想使用的Python版本。

四、使用openpyxl进行Excel文件操作

安装完成后,openpyxl可以用来读取、写入和修改Excel文件。以下是一些基本的用法示例。

  1. 创建Excel文件:使用openpyxl可以轻松创建和保存新的Excel文件。可以通过Workbook类来创建一个新的工作簿,并使用save方法将其保存到磁盘。

  2. 读取Excel文件:openpyxl可以读取Excel文件中的数据,使用load_workbook方法可以加载现有的Excel文件,然后可以访问其中的工作表和单元格数据。

  3. 修改Excel文件:除了读取数据,还可以使用openpyxl修改Excel文件中的内容,如更改单元格的值、格式以及添加新的工作表。

五、扩展openpyxl功能及应用

openpyxl不仅可以处理基本的Excel操作,还支持许多高级功能,使其成为处理Excel文件的强大工具。

  1. 样式和格式:openpyxl允许对Excel单元格进行样式和格式设置,包括字体、颜色、边框等,使生成的Excel文件更具可读性。

  2. 数据验证和公式:可以在Excel文件中设置数据验证规则和公式,确保数据输入的准确性,并实现自动计算。

  3. 图表和图片:openpyxl支持在Excel文件中插入图表和图片,使数据的展示更加直观和生动。

六、常见的openpyxl应用场景

openpyxl在许多领域中都有广泛的应用,尤其是在数据处理和自动化办公方面。

  1. 数据分析和报告:可以使用openpyxl从Excel文件中提取数据,进行分析和处理,并将结果生成新的Excel报告。

  2. 自动化办公流程:通过脚本自动生成和更新Excel文件,减少手动操作,提高工作效率。

  3. 数据迁移和转换:利用openpyxl将不同格式的数据转换为Excel文件,方便数据的分享和存储。

七、总结

通过本文的介绍,你应该已经了解了如何在Python中安装和使用openpyxl。安装openpyxl的关键步骤包括确保Python和pip已正确安装、使用pip安装openpyxl、解决安装中的常见问题,以及使用openpyxl进行Excel文件的基本操作和高级应用。希望这些信息能帮助你更好地使用openpyxl,提高工作效率。无论是数据分析、自动化办公,还是其他应用场景,openpyxl都是一个非常有用的工具。

相关问答FAQs:

如何在Python中安装openpyxl库?
要安装openpyxl库,您需要确保已经安装了Python和pip(Python的包管理工具)。可以在命令行中运行以下命令来安装openpyxl:

pip install openpyxl

确保您的网络连接正常,安装过程将自动下载并安装openpyxl库及其依赖项。

openpyxl库的安装是否支持虚拟环境?
是的,openpyxl的安装非常适合在虚拟环境中进行。您可以使用venv或virtualenv创建一个新的虚拟环境,然后在该环境中运行pip install openpyxl命令。这样可以避免与其他项目的依赖冲突。

安装openpyxl后,如何验证其是否成功安装?
安装完openpyxl后,您可以在Python交互式命令行或脚本中尝试导入该库。如果没有错误提示,说明安装成功。可以通过运行以下代码进行验证:

import openpyxl
print(openpyxl.__version__)

这将显示当前安装的openpyxl库的版本号。

如果安装openpyxl时出现错误,我该如何解决?
在安装openpyxl时,如果遇到错误,首先检查您的Python和pip版本是否是最新的。可以通过运行以下命令更新pip:

pip install --upgrade pip

如果问题仍然存在,可以查看错误信息,确认是否缺少依赖库或网络连接问题。搜索相关错误信息也可以找到解决方案。

相关文章